D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Aide / WLangage / Propriétés WLangage / Propriétés des fenêtres, des pages et de leurs champs
  • Limites
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aEtats et RequêtesCode Utilisateur (MCU)
WEBDEV
WindowsLinuxPHPWEBDEV - Code Navigateur
WINDEV Mobile
AndroidWidget AndroidiPhone/iPadWidget IOSApple WatchMac CatalystUniversal Windows 10 App
Autres
Procédures stockées
La propriété LargeurInitiale permet de :
  • Connaître la largeur de création d'un champ ou d'une fenêtre.
    La largeur de création correspond à la largeur fixée sous l'éditeur de fenêtres lors de la description de l'élément. Cette largeur peut évoluer et être modifiée. Elle peut être connue grâce à la propriété Largeur.
  • Modifier la largeur de base utilisée pour l'ancrage des champs "en largeur".
    Lorsqu'un champ est ancré, la largeur de base utilisée pour calculer le redimensionnement du champ en fonction de la fenêtre est la largeur du champ définie lors de sa création (connue grâce à la propriété LargeurInitiale).
    Pour modifier la largeur d'un champ ancré en largeur, il faut également modifier sa largeur initiale.
  • Connaître la largeur de création d'un champ d'un état.
    La largeur de création correspond à la largeur fixée sous l'éditeur d'états lors de la description de l'élément. Cette largeur peut évoluer et être modifiée. Cette nouvelle largeur peut être connue grâce à la propriété Largeur.
Exemple
// Augmente la largeur du libellé "LIB_Titre" de 30 millimètres
LIB_Titre.Largeur = LIB_Titre.LargeurInitiale + 30
// Remet le champ à sa largeur d'origine
SAI_Saisie1.Largeur = SAI_Saisie1.LargeurInitiale
// Élargit de 30 pixels le champ TABLE_Table1 qui est ancré en largeur
TABLE_Table1.Largeur += 30
TABLE_Table1.LargeurInitiale += 30
Syntaxe

Connaître la largeur de création Masquer les détails

<Largeur de création> = <Elément manipulé>.LargeurInitiale
<Largeur de création> : Entier
Largeur de l'élément fixée sous l'éditeur de fenêtre lors de sa création. Cette largeur est exprimée en pixels.
<Elément manipulé> : Nom de champ ou nom de fenêtre
Nom de l'élément (champ ou fenêtre) dont on veut calculer la largeur initiale.
WINDEVUniversal Windows 10 AppAndroidiPhone/iPadWidget IOSJavaCode Utilisateur (MCU)

Modifier la largeur initiale d'un champ ancré en largeur Masquer les détails

<Champ manipulé>.LargeurInitiale = <Nouvelle largeur>
<Champ manipulé> : Nom de champ
Nom du champ ancré dont on veut modifier la largeur initiale.
<Nouvelle largeur> : Entier
Nouvelle largeur initiale du champ ancré (y compris le cadre) exprimée en pixels.
Remarques

Limites

iPhone/iPadWidget IOS La propriété LargeurInitiale n'est pas disponible sur les champs Table. Par contre, elle est disponible sur les colonnes de table.
Version minimum requise
  • Version 9
Documentation également disponible pour…
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ire

Dernière modification : 25/05/2022

Signaler une erreur ou faire une suggestion | Aide en ligne locale